Crimson Hawks look to turn it around on the road against PSAC Northwest opponents
IUP women's volleyball (5-15, 4-7 PSAC) travels to Slippery Rock for a Friday night matchup before heading to Clarion to take on the Golden Eagles Saturday afternoon to end the weekend. The Crimson Hawks are coming off a home weekend where they dropped two matches to Southwest Divison opponents, including a five-setter against Cal U on Saturday afternoon. 

QUICK HITS
>> The Crimson Hawks are 3-2 against Slippery Rock over the last 5 years. Slippery Rock is coming in on a 9-match losing streak but boast a player in Abigail Johnson who's ranked 4th in the PSAC for blocks with 1.09 per set.
>> Clarion won its last match against IUP in 3 sets. The Golden Eagles are having another good year as they come into this weekend with a 14-9 record and second in their division at 6-5.
>> Julia Holden is having a terrific year for Clarion. She's currently ranked 1st for kills per set in the PSAC with 4.67. She finished with 16 kills and 4 blocks in thier last match.
>> IUP is coming off two tough division losses, though they played Cal U tough on Saturday dropping a five-setter. A couple of career highs were set in the match, with Jessica Ignace and Lizzie Virgin finishing with 19 and 17 kills, respectively.
>> Ignace led IUP with 30 kills and hit .283 last weekend. In addition to her career-high 19 kills against Cal U, she had 11 with a .348 hitting percentage in a three-set loss to Seton Hill Friday.
>> Virgin has hit double-digit kills in three of her last five matches overall, including that season-high 17 against the Vulcans. She's now third on the team behind Nicole Peterson (224) and Ignace (125) with 124 kills. 
>> Freshman setter Leah Henderson is coming off her best match of the year, recording 57 assists, 12 digs, seven kills and three total blocks in IUP's five-setter with Cal U. Henderson is averaging 9.6 assists per set over her last nine matches and is now 14th in the PSAC with 6.41.
>> The Crimson Hawks have three weekends and eight matches remaining in the season. They are currently just two games out of a possible playoff spot with most of the conference still alive for the eight PSAC tournament spots.
